What is Smart Meter Market?
A smart meter is an advanced metering device that automatically records electricity, gas, or water consumption and transmits the data to utilities and consumers in near real time. Unlike traditional meters that rely on manual reading, smart meters enable two-way communication, supporting demand response, grid monitoring, and more accurate, efficient billing.

Key Market Driver: Rising Government Support and Investments
Governments worldwide are introducing regulatory mandates, incentives, and national rollout programs to accelerate smart meter adoption as part of broader smart grid and energy-efficiency strategies. Large-scale programs, such as India's Smart Meter National Programme, are catalyzing utility investment and building stakeholder confidence in metering modernization.
Market Opportunity: Expansion of Smart Grids and Renewable Integration
As power grids incorporate more renewable energy sources, the need for real-time visibility into consumption and generation is increasing. Smart meters support dynamic demand response and fault detection, creating opportunities for vendors to bundle metering hardware with grid analytics and renewable-integration services.
Emerging Market Trend: AI-Enabled Forecasting and Grid Analytics
Utilities are increasingly applying artificial intelligence to smart meter data to forecast consumption patterns, detect faults, and reduce energy wastage. AI-enabled analytics also support personalized energy insights for consumers, a trend that is expected to deepen as data volumes from smart meter deployments continue to grow.
Market Challenge: High Cost of Installation
The upfront capital required to replace legacy meters at scale, including hardware, communication infrastructure, and installation labor, remains a significant barrier for utilities, particularly in developing markets. This cost sensitivity can slow the pace of large-scale rollouts despite supportive government policy.

Which Region Leads Market Demand?
The report includes a regional analysis of the Smart Meter market, covering North America, Europe, Asia Pacific, Latin America, and Middle East & Africa. The Asia Pacific market dominates the overall market, attributed to widespread implementation of smart electric, gas, and water meters alongside expanding renewable energy infrastructure. Further, the North America market is expected to witness significant growth during the forecast period, influenced by ongoing grid modernization efforts and rising penetration of renewable energy sources.
